Is population growing or shrinking?

Updated annually
It grew by 39,900 between 2024 and 2025. Changes in population reflect birth and death rates, immigration patterns, regional shifts, and even the overall health of the economy. Ohio’s 0.34% annual increase was primarily driven by immigration to the state. In the decade between 2015 and 2025, Ohio’s population grew by 1.9%.

+39.9K

population change (2024 to 2025)

+0.34%

percent change in population (2024 to 2025)
Since 2000, Ohio's population increased in 24 of 25 years. The largest increase occurred between 2023 and 2024, when it gained 52,200 residents. The state's largest decline during the 21st century occurred between 2020 and 2021 when it lost 37,100 residents.

Ohio gained 39,900 residents between 2024 and 2025.

Annual population change

A state’s population is influenced by three factors:
  • Natural population change: If births outnumber deaths in a given year, natural population growth is positive. If deaths exceed births, it is negative. Between 2024 to 2025 natural population change was negative in Ohio, with deaths exceeding births by 729.
  • Immigration: international migration directly into or out of a state. If more people move in than move out, population change from immigration is positive. If more people move out than move in, it’s negative. Ohio’s population change from immigration was positive, with about 28,500 more people coming from another country to Ohio than leaving.
  • Domestic migration, moving between states: Ohio’s population change from domestic migration was positive, with about 11,900 more people moving to Ohio from other states than leaving.


Between 2024 and 2025, immigration was the primary driver of population growth in Ohio.

Components of population change

Among 88 county equivalents, Franklin County had the largest population growth in Ohio, welcoming 17,400 new residents. Scioto County lost the most, with a loss of 378 residents. County-level population data is available as of 2024.
Union County led Ohio in percent population increase between 2023 and 2024 at 2.8 percent. Meigs County ranked last with a 1.3 percent decline.

Between 2023 and 2024, Union County gained 2.8% in population, the largest increase in Ohio.

Population change

Between 2015 and 2025, Ohio’s population has increased by 1.9%. During that same period, the US population grew by 6.2%. Ohio ranks 36th among states in population growth over that decade.

Ohio ranked 36th in population growth between 2015 and 2025.

Percent change in population

Keep exploring

Methodology

USAFacts standardizes data, in areas such as time and demographics, to make it easier to understand and compare.

The analysis was generated with the help of AI and reviewed by USAFacts for accuracy.

Page sources

USAFacts endeavors to share the most up-to-date information available. We sourced the data on this page directly from government agencies; however, the intervals at which agencies publish updated data vary.